|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1266 人关注过本帖
标题:[求助]为什么ASP程序不向数据库写入数据!(已解决)
取消只看楼主 加入收藏
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
 问题点数:0 回复次数:6 
[求助]为什么ASP程序不向数据库写入数据!(已解决)
我的系统本来只装了ACCESS2003,可以运行ASP程序!但后来系统又装了SQL2000,但发现ASP程序不能运行了尤其是当程序向ACCESS数据库写入数据时,程序提示“数据库或对象为只读”。不会是SQL和ACCESS不能共存吧!这问题要怎么解决啊!请有经验的朋友指点一下! 谢谢啦!!!

[此贴子已经被作者于2007-8-24 21:08:49编辑过]

搜索更多相关主题的帖子: 数据库 ASP 
2007-08-22 15:58
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 
首先,感谢版主的回帖!!

开始,我是用我自己写的ASP代码运行,出错了!第一次用addnew,后来直接用了SQL语句的inert语句!但还是不行!最后我到网上下载别人的ASP原码来运行!也不行啊!!出错的地方都是在:程序要对数据库数据进行改写时出错!后来我重装系统!只安装ACCESS2003,试着运行了一下下载的原码,结果一切正常啊!后来我又加装SQL2000,结果又出现写入错误!!!

版主说的3条我都检查过啦!没有啊!

[此贴子已经被作者于2007-8-22 17:08:07编辑过]

2007-08-22 17:07
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 

Microsoft VBScript 编译器错误 错误 '800a03f6'

缺少 'End'

/iisHelp/common/500-100.asp,行242

Microsoft JET Database Engine 错误 '80040e09'

不能更新。数据库或对象为只读。

/xu/function.asp,行31
这就是出现的提示错误!!!好像SQL破坏了jet数据库引擎了!!

2007-08-22 17:24
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 
感谢7楼的兄台!!!
2007-08-22 18:44
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 

感谢!!大家为我想问题!!9楼的兄弟我试试!!!

2007-08-23 23:23
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 
问题解救了!!

9楼的朋友说的对!!应该是NTFS格式的权限问题!!我把数据库放到其他盘里(FAT32)就可正常运行了!!


谢谢9楼的兄弟啦!!!
2007-08-24 21:03
qingfeng4786
Rank: 1
等 级:新手上路
帖 子:11
专家分:0
注 册:2007-8-22
收藏
得分:0 
回复:(qingfeng4786)问题解救了!!9楼的朋友说的对...
如果是放在wwwroot文件夹下就要这么解决了:

到-文件夹选项-查看-使用简单文件共享
去掉“使用简单文件共享”前的选择
再到你放数据库的文件夹
在属性里的安全选项给予用户适当的权限就可以了
2007-08-24 21:08
快速回复:[求助]为什么ASP程序不向数据库写入数据!(已解决)
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.035820 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ved